assignment /88 2018 investigate the effect of oyster density on sea-grass biomass researchers introduced oysters on thirty 1-m2 plots of healthy sea-grass. At the start of the experiment the sea-grass was clipped short. Ten randomly se lected plots received a high density of oysters; 10 an intermediate density; and 10 a low density. For a control an additional 10 randomly clipped 1 m2 plots had no oysters. After two weeks the sea-grass biomass was measured 5.
